DEV Community

Puppet Ecosystem for puppet

Posted on • Originally published at puppetlabs.github.io on

2021-01-22: IAC Team Status Update

Hello! We have exciting news to share with you. Here is this week’s update from the IAC Team:

Reaching IAC Team

Here is an interesting blog post about how you can reach IAC team Puppet IAC Team

Community Support Day

The IAC Team processed 19 community PRs processed (12 tooling, 7 modules) also we have closed 32 module issues.

Community Contributions

We’d like to thank the following people in the Puppet Community for their contributions over this past week:

Please swing by our office hours on Monday on Slack if you want to directly contact us about anything module related.

Cloud CI

Great news this week as we have tagged the v1.0.0 of our provisioning service that is used by the Cloud CI. This week there have been a couple of upstream issues with GCP and Github but overall, we had a bit over 3300 successful runs and around 150 failures on the nightly runs of the supported modules. Currently all our Github Actions acceptance tests are running with Puppet 5, Puppet 6 and Puppet 7 nightly. As we have been very happy with the stability and resiliance of the nightly Puppet 7 agent we will switch the Puppet 6 runs to use the nightly builds also. We have a PR prepared for that and with the next release of Puppet Litmus all our Github Action workflow matrices will change to use the Puppet 6 nightly builds. We are very thankful for all the help and support Shellee offered us in making the service a secure and stable tool for spinning up the ephemeral testing machines. We are touching upon three different layers (facade, backend and provision resources) to create appropriate firewalls which will helps us to tighten our security on Cloud CI provision service.

Introduction to PDKSync

Sheena has written a great blog post this week giving an overview of PDKSync, an invaluable tool that we use a lot on the team!

litmus release 0.22.0

David Swan released his workaround to a long-standing bug in bolt which was only triggered by the concat test suite. Please check the litmus changelog and bolt ticket.

New Module / Gem Releases

The following modules were released this week:

- puppetlabs-reboot (3.2.0)

puppetlabs-exec (0.9.0)

Tiger Data image

🐯 🚀 Timescale is now TigerData

Building the modern PostgreSQL for the analytical and agentic era.

Read more

Top comments (0)

👋 Kindness is contagious

Discover fresh viewpoints in this insightful post, supported by our vibrant DEV Community. Every developer’s experience matters—add your thoughts and help us grow together.

A simple “thank you” can uplift the author and spark new discussions—leave yours below!

On DEV, knowledge-sharing connects us and drives innovation. Found this useful? A quick note of appreciation makes a real impact.

Okay